Why Compliance Matters in Financial Digital Marketing

The finance industry is one of the most regulated sectors. Digital marketing campaigns must adhere to laws such as:

  • SEBI and RBI guidelines (for Indian markets)

  • GDPR and ePrivacy (for global users)

  • Local advertising standards

  • Anti-money laundering and fraud detection norms

Ignoring these can result in fines, reputational loss, or even license suspension. That’s why financial companies need a careful, informed approach to financial digital marketing.

Common Compliance Issues in Finance Marketing

Several key areas often cause compliance problems:

  • Misleading claims: Promotions must be accurate and backed by evidence. You can't promise "guaranteed returns" without risks.

  • Data privacy: Financial firms must safeguard customer data. Marketing automation tools must meet data protection standards.

  • Disclosure and disclaimers: Ads must include disclaimers about risks, especially in investments and insurance products.

  • Cross-border restrictions: Marketing across countries involves understanding each region’s specific laws.

Key Elements of a Compliant Financial Marketing Strategy

Creating a legally sound digital strategy involves:

  • Clear communication: Avoid technical jargon. Ensure terms and conditions are simple and visible.

  • Approval workflows: Always get internal legal review before publishing ads or content.

  • Audit trails: Maintain records of all versions and approvals to prove compliance if questioned.

  • Customer consent: Use opt-in forms and respect unsubscribe requests. Make privacy policies accessible.

When applying these principles, financial digital marketing becomes both effective and regulation-friendly.

Case Examples: Compliance in Action

  1. Investment firms: Ads must disclose risks like “mutual fund investments are subject to market risk.”

  2. Insurance companies: Promotions should not create unrealistic expectations or omit exclusions.

  3. Fintech platforms: App-based services need user permission for notifications and must ensure security for financial transactions.
